Subject: [GIT PULL] DSS fixes for v3.2-rc2
Date: Wed, 23 Nov 2011 15:55:42 -0800	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20111123235542.GL31337@atomide.com> (raw)

Hi Arnd,

This one has been separated out from the rest of the fixes.

If some of these need to go to stable, then Tomi should
do the rebasing and send them to stable at vger.kernel.org
as they don't apply cleanly on v3.1.

Regards,

Tony


The following changes since commit cfcfc9eca2bcbd26a8e206baeb005b055dbf8e37:
  Linus Torvalds (1):
        Linux 3.2-rc2

are available in the git repository at:

  git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/tmlind/linux-omap fixes-dss

Archit Taneja (1):
      ARM: OMAP2PLUS: DSS: Ensure DSS works correctly if display is enabled in bootloader

Tomi Valkeinen (9):
      ARM: OMAP2xxx: HWMOD: Fix DSS reset
      ARM: OMAP2xxx: HWMOD: fix DSS clock data
      ARM: OMAP3: HWMOD: Fix DSS reset
      ARM: OMAP3: HWMOD: fix DSS clock data
      ARM: OMAP4: HWMOD: remove extra clocks
      ARM: OMAP4: HWMOD: Add HWMOD_CONTROL_OPT_CLKS_IN_RESET for dss_core
      ARM: OMAP4: HWMOD: fix DSS clock data
      ARM: OMAP2/3: HWMOD: Add SYSS_HAS_RESET_STATUS for dss
      ARM: OMAP: HWMOD: Unify DSS resets for OMAPs

Tony Lindgren (1):
      Merge branch 'hwmod_dss_fixes_3.2rc' of git://git.pwsan.com/linux-2.6 into fixes-dss
